Record Gill double century has India in charge: 2nd Test, Day 2 (Birmingham)

Shubman Gill's epic double century put India in command after two days of the second Test at Edgbaston.

Gill’s 269 was the highest score by an Indian in England. It enabled India to post 587.

Recalled seamer Akash Deep picked up two wickets in two balls as England went three down for 25 runs in the first 43 deliveries. England limped to stumps at 77-3.

England 77 for 3 trail India 587 (Gill 269, Jadeja 89, Jaiswal 87, Bashir 3-167) by 510 runs.
